/// Rename channel `oldkey` (an existing lowercase key) to display name
/// `newname`, preserving all state — membership, modes, topic, bans, TS. The
/// channel object is rekeyed in the table and every local member's channel set
/// is moved with it. Local members are then notified: a `RENAME` line for
/// draft/channel-rename clients, a PART+JOIN(+topic+names) emulation for the
/// rest (skipped when only the casing changed, per the spec). `src_prefix` is
/// the nick!user@host — or server name — shown as the RENAME source. Returns
/// the new lowercase key, or `None` if the move couldn't be made. Callers
/// validate policy first (op rank, name validity, collision).
pub fn rename_channel(
&mut self,
oldkey: &str,
newname: &str,
src_prefix: &str,
reason: &str,
) -> Option<String> {
let newkey = newname.to_ascii_lowercase();
let case_only = newkey.as_str() == oldkey;
if !self.channels.contains_key(oldkey) {
return None;
}
if !case_only && self.channels.contains_key(&newkey) {
return None;
}
let oldname = self.channels[oldkey].name.clone();
let members: Vec<Uid> = self.channels[oldkey].members.keys().copied().collect();
if case_only {
if let Some(ch) = self.channels.get_mut(oldkey) {
ch.name = newname.to_string();
}
} else {
let mut ch = self.channels.remove(oldkey).unwrap();
ch.name = newname.to_string();
self.channels.insert(newkey.clone(), ch);
for &m in &members {
if let Some(u) = self.users.get_mut(&m) {
u.channels.remove(oldkey);
u.channels.insert(newkey.clone());
}
}
self.rekey_channel_state(oldkey, &newkey);
}
let renline = format!(":{src_prefix} RENAME {oldname} {newname} :{reason}");
for &m in &members {
let has_cap = self
.users
.get(&m)
.map(|u| u.caps.channel_rename)
.unwrap_or(false);
if has_cap {
self.send(m, renline.clone());
} else if !case_only {
self.emulate_rename_join(m, &oldname, newname, &newkey, reason);
}
// case-only + no cap: the spec says the PART/JOIN fallback SHOULD NOT
// be used, so those clients simply keep the channel under its old case.
}
Some(newkey)
}
/// The PART-old + JOIN-new(+topic+names) fallback shown to one member that
/// lacks draft/channel-rename, so their client follows the channel across a
/// rename. Mirrors the JOIN broadcast (extended-join aware).
fn emulate_rename_join(&self, m: Uid, oldname: &str, newname: &str, newkey: &str, reason: &str) {
let Some(u) = self.users.get(&m) else {
return;
};
let prefix = u.prefix();
let joinline = if u.caps.extended_join {
let acct = u.account.clone().unwrap_or_else(|| "*".to_string());
format!(":{prefix} JOIN {newname} {acct} :{}", u.realname)
} else {
format!(":{prefix} JOIN {newname}")
};
let partline = if reason.is_empty() {
format!(":{prefix} PART {oldname}")
} else {
format!(":{prefix} PART {oldname} :{reason}")
};
self.send(m, partline);
self.send(m, joinline);
if let Some(t) = self.channels.get(newkey).and_then(|c| c.topic.as_ref()) {
let text = t.text.clone();
self.numeric(m, RPL_TOPIC, &format!("{newname} :{text}"));
}
self.send_names(m, newkey);
}
/// Move a channel's auxiliary, name-keyed module state (recorded history,
/// channel metadata) from `oldkey` to `newkey` on a rename, so a CHATHISTORY
/// replay or a metadata read still finds it under the new name.
fn rekey_channel_state(&mut self, oldkey: &str, newkey: &str) {
if let Some(h) = self.ext.get_mut::<crate::modules::chathistory::History>() {
if let Some(v) = h.0.remove(oldkey) {
h.0.insert(newkey.to_string(), v);
}
}
if let Some(store) = self.ext.get_mut::<crate::modules::metadata::MetaStore>() {
if let Some(v) = store.0.remove(oldkey) {
store.0.insert(newkey.to_string(), v);
}
}
}
